How Our Military Moving Service Works
Step-by-Step Moving Process
Portable storage containers provide a structured approach that allows households to plan their move according to their own schedule. The process typically follows several clear steps.
First, a container is delivered to the residence so packing can begin. The unit is positioned at ground level to make it easier to move boxes, furniture, and equipment safely. This design helps reduce the physical strain often associated with traditional moving trucks that require ramps or lifting items into elevated spaces.
Once the container is placed at the property, families can begin loading items at a comfortable pace. Some households pack gradually over several days, while others prefer to complete the process over a weekend. This flexibility allows packing to fit around work schedules, appointments, and school activities.
After loading is complete, the container is scheduled for pickup. At this stage, several options may be available depending on the family's timeline:
- Direct delivery: The container is transported to the next residence when housing is ready.
- Temporary storage: The container is moved to a secure facility until the new location becomes available.
- Flexible scheduling: Pickup and delivery can align with report dates and travel plans.
Keeping belongings inside one container throughout the process helps minimize handling. Fewer transfers between vehicles or facilities can reduce the risk of misplaced boxes or damaged items.

Planning a PCS Move in Nixa
Coordinating Moving Timelines
Planning a PCS relocation requires careful coordination of several dates. Service members must consider report times, travel arrangements, and housing availability when scheduling a move.
Many families start by reviewing their official report date and working backward to determine when their current residence must be vacated. From there, container delivery can be scheduled in advance so packing can begin before the final moving day.
Local road access and residential layouts in the Nixa area typically allow for flexible container placement, making it easier to coordinate deliveries with personal schedules. Planning ahead can help avoid unnecessary delays and ensure the move aligns with official orders.
A simple checklist can help families stay organized during this process:
- Confirm key dates: Review report deadlines, move-out dates, and travel plans.
- Discuss container size: Select a storage unit that fits household belongings.
- Schedule delivery: Plan container placement at the residence.
- Organize packing: Separate items that travel in personal vehicles.
- Arrange pickup: Schedule transport or storage after the home is vacated.
This structured approach helps reduce confusion during a busy transition period.
Flexible Storage Options for Military Moves
Managing Housing Gaps
Housing availability does not always align perfectly with military timelines. Some families must leave their current home before their next residence is ready. In these situations, temporary storage becomes an important part of the relocation plan.
Portable containers can be transported to a secure storage facility until the new address is available. Because belongings remain inside the same unit, items do not need to be unloaded and repacked during the storage period.
Common situations where storage is helpful include:
- Waiting for base housing approval
- Temporary lodging during relocation
- Training assignments or deployments
- Delays in closing or lease agreements
When the next home becomes available, the container can be delivered directly to the property for unloading. This approach keeps belongings organized and reduces the need for multiple moves between facilities.

FAQs About Military Moving
1. How does your service fit with a PCS timeline?
Container delivery and pickup can be scheduled around report dates and travel plans. Families typically receive the container in advance so they have time to pack before leaving their residence.
2. What if my military orders or move date change?
Military timelines sometimes change unexpectedly. In many cases, schedules for delivery, pickup, or storage can be adjusted depending on availability and updated timelines.
3. How long can I keep the container at my home?
The length of time a container remains at a residence varies depending on the rental agreement and packing schedule. Many families keep the unit long enough to pack gradually instead of completing everything in a single day.
4. Is storage available if I have a housing gap?
Yes. Containers can be placed in secure storage until the next residence becomes available. Items remain inside the same unit during this time.
5. Can I access my belongings while they are in storage?
Access policies vary depending on the storage facility and scheduling procedures. If access is needed, arrangements can typically be discussed in advance with the storage provider.
